How has California's revenue projection changed recently?
California's revenue projections shifted dramatically from an initial increase of $7.9 billion to a projected downturn of $16 billion. This change was influenced by the actions of the current administration, which led to the significant budget deficit.
What changes to universal healthcare in California were announced?
Initially, Governor Newsom supported a universal healthcare plan for all Californians, including undocumented immigrants. However, due to affordability issues, he announced that the implementation set for January 2024 would be halted, and starting in 2026, enrollment for undocumented immigrants would freeze, potentially requiring current recipients to pay monthly premiums.
What did Governor Newsom admit regarding California's budget?
Governor Gavin Newsom acknowledged policy failures that have led to a significant budget deficit, stating that the state has transitioned from a budget surplus of $363 million to a $16 billion deficit in a matter of months due to severe revenue overestimations.
